All my explorers are in my home system.  With 29 worlds/moons to explore in the home system I've had no need to send them into the dark dangerous rowdy unknown.

 

I have a spare explorer on handle to my insystem hauling of drones and fighters.  Otherwise I use 500k cargo bay freighters to haul exploration finds back to the HW.

 

Just out of interest, how many XEXPLs are people doing each turn? We are currently at 60.

 

Hmmm. I seem to recall something about a drop in in results for orders over 40 from the old boards. I don't do anywhere near 60. 10-15 max.

 

We are doing over forty per turn and we notice we get between 6 and 10 hits per turn with roughly a 60/40 split for finds/research hits. We have also noticed that research hits are all over the place with some pretty advanced techs getting hits.

You could skip drone racks and fighter bays on EXPL ships.  Yes, you would occasionally miss the odd fighter or drone (low tech at that) but honestly, the odds are so rare that I'm not convinced you ever recover your investment in the rack/bays.

 

Having a minimum of 25000 cargo bays, on the other hand, IS required, because let one transwarp drive hit the garbage disposal, and you will remember it 89 turns later.

 

I do.

 

I have actually gotten some nice drone hits. On the other hand, I have yet to get a Fighter hit. Of course if I were to miss a good fighter or drone hit becuase i did not ahve any fighters bays or drone racks, I would probably kick myself so while there may not be the ROI to justify putting them on the ship, I view it as insurance. (I also have Earthquale insurance on my home even though the odds are pretty long of one happening - Yes I live in the Golden State :) .)

Fighters and drones can only be loaded into the appropriate rack/bay. You can NOT load them into cargo spaces.

 

My MEGA Explorer conducts 40 EXPL's each turn. The only cost to me on a normal turn is the movement to a new planet. Easy to keep the turn under 40 orders. It just takes a few turns to build up the 40 Explores. In my case they started at 2, then went to 10, then 20 and then 40 as engines got better. I can now build 160+ AP exploration ships, but I have no intention of making my explorers do more than 40 a shot.
